Turck Banner has expanded its comprehensive encoder portfolio and now offers encoders with an IO-Link interface in the Efficiency and Industrial lines. IO-Link models are thus now also available in the other two categories in addition to the contactless QR24 encoders of the Premium line. The new encoders support COM3 the latest and fastest IO-Link interface on the market with a transfer rate of 230,4 Kbps, thus enabling a considerable improvement for control circuits. The encoders also come with integrated temperature sensors and can route pre-processed position data to IO-Link masters if required. With their smart data, the devices support the implementation of IIoT solutions, such as for predictive maintenance.
Their interlocked bearings make the encoders particularly robust against vibration or impact to the shaft. The energy harvesting technology ensures continuous operation with zero maintenance since the new multi-turn IO-Link encoders also detect the number of revolutions when de-energised – without any additional battery or mechanical gears. This saves users the need for battery changes and regular maintenance.
The encoders allow simple and uniform data processing with the help of the IO-Link smart sensor profile (SSP) which defines the data semantics of the IO-Link information model in detail and uniformly, irrespective of vendor. The data storage functionality of the IO-Link encoders enables users to replace faulty devices without any additional effort since the IO-Link master provides the new encoder with all the necessary device parameters without the need for any additional parameter setting.
